Solution for What is 4 percent of 212:

4 percent *212 =

(4:100)*212 =

(4*212):100 =

848:100 = 8.48

Now we have: 4 percent of 212 = 8.48

Question: What is 4 percent of 212?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: Our output value is 212.

Step 2: We represent the unknown value with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1 above,{212}={100\%}.

Step 4: Similarly, {x}={4\%}.

Step 5: This results in a pair of simple equations:

{212}={100\%}(1).

{x}={4\%}(2).

Step 6: By d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and noting that both the RHS (right hand side) of both
equ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{212}{x}=\frac{100\%}{4\%}

Step 7: Again, the reciprocal of both sides gives

\frac{x}{212}=\frac{4}{100}

\Rightarrow{x} = {8.48}

Therefore, {4\%} of {212} is {8.48}
